#include <sys/types.h>
#include <machine/ieee.h>
#include <float.h>
#include <math.h>

double
frexp(double v, int *ex)
{
        union  {
                double v;
                struct ieee_double s;
        } u;

        u.v = v;
        switch (u.s.dbl_exp) {
        case 0:         /* 0 or subnormal */
                if ((u.s.dbl_fracl | u.s.dbl_frach) == 0) {
                        *ex = 0;
                } else {
                        /*
                         * The power of 2 is arbitrary, any value from 54 to
                         * 1024 will do.
                         */
                        u.v *= 0x1.0p514;
                        *ex = u.s.dbl_exp - (DBL_EXP_BIAS - 1 + 514);
                        u.s.dbl_exp = DBL_EXP_BIAS - 1;
                }
                break;
        case DBL_EXP_INFNAN:    /* Inf or NaN; value of *ex is unspecified */
                break;
        default:        /* normal */
                *ex = u.s.dbl_exp - (DBL_EXP_BIAS - 1);
                u.s.dbl_exp = DBL_EXP_BIAS - 1;
                break;
        }
        return (u.v);
}

#if     LDBL_MANT_DIG == DBL_MANT_DIG
__strong_alias(frexpl, frexp);
#endif  /* LDBL_MANT_DIG == DBL_MANT_DIG */
